How much does an AI agent cost?
Gigabit Agents are production agents built for one flat fee: standard agents (support, chat, booking, lead-qual) start at $8,000; advanced agents (voice, multi-system, or high-volume) are scoped higher, up to about $150,000 for the most complex. You pay per agent, up front, with no meter running.
How much does an AI transformation cost?
A multi-workflow AI transformation typically runs $80,000–$500,000 in Year 1, combining an audit, several builds, and an operate retainer. Gigabit names the figure in the proposal.
Does Gigabit publish prices?
Yes. Every core engagement has a named price: $8K Quick Win Sprint, $25K Transformation Sprint, Gigabit Agents from $8K (flat, per agent), Ascent on a monthly fee with no upfront, $3K–$20K/mo Managed Operations, and $3K–$7.5K/engineer/mo Embedded Teams.
What does it cost to keep an AI system running?
Managed AI Operations runs $3,000–$20,000/month depending on how many systems you’re operating — from a single system (Light, $3K) to a production agent platform (Heavy, $20K).
